Play area at Poulton Park partially closed

Bradford on Avon Town Council has closed the climbing frame in the play area at Poulton because of concerns about its safety.

The Town Council took over responsibility for the management and the inspection of play areas from Wiltshire Council in 2022.

And following a recent inspection, concerns about the play surfacing and the equipment meant the decision was taken to close this part of the play area.

The Town Council is sorry for any disappointment or inconvenience this causes.

Looking ahead, the Town Council has already announced nearly £400,000 of spending for the various play areas across the town – and Poulton will be one of the first spaces to see investment and improvements.

Following the public consultation in Autumn 2021, the Town Council is working with landscape architects on a draft plan for the whole of Poulton Park.
